Vientiane is home to the most important monument in all of Laos. In fact, Pha That Luang is a stupa beloved by Laotians. It was built in the same area where there was another stupa, dating back to the third century. The present stupa was consecrated in the 16th century; however, it suffered various damages in the following centuries due to wars against the Burmese. Only the highest part of the stupa (located 69 meters high) is of real gold: the rest is colored gold.
